The Centre on Housing Rights and Evictions (COHRE) aims to promote and protect the right to housing for everyone. It does this through a varied work programme which includes:
- housing rights training;
- research and publications;
- monitoring, preventing and documenting forced evictions;
- fact-finding missions;
- active participation and advocacy within the United Nations and regional Human Rights bodies and activities in the South
COHRE’s work covers four thematic areas:
- women & housing rights and housing;
- property restitution;
- litigation and
- water rights
The website links to a range of accessible documents covering legal standards pertaining to housing rights and forced evictions, forced eviction surveys, fact-finding mission reports as well as Housing Rights Bulletins.
